Digital Twin Governance: A Brief Overview
Digital Twin technology involves creating virtual replicas of physical assets, systems, or processes to simulate their real-time performance, behavior, and lifecycle. In the context of governance, it refers to the management and oversight of digital twins to ensure they are aligned with industry standards, regulations, and organizational objectives. The governance process ensures that the digital models are accurate, secure, and effectively contribute to decision-making and predictive analytics.
Valeo’s Digital Twin Strategy in the Automotive Sector
Valeo SA has been integrating Digital Twin technology into its operations and product development processes, particularly within the automotive sector. The company’s strategy focuses on improving manufacturing processes, product design, and customer experience through real-time simulations and predictive modeling.
- Enhancing Manufacturing Efficiency: Valeo’s adoption of Digital Twin technology in its manufacturing plants allows the company to replicate production lines and analyze system performance. This aids in identifying inefficiencies, predicting potential breakdowns, and optimizing resource allocation. By adopting this technology, Valeo can minimize downtime, improve productivity, and ensure high-quality production.
- Product Development and Testing: Valeo uses Digital Twin models to simulate and test new automotive components and systems before they are produced. For instance, in electric vehicle (EV) technologies, Valeo creates digital replicas of components like battery systems, sensors, and propulsion units to test their performance under various conditions. This approach helps Valeo reduce development time, enhance safety standards, and ensure that components meet regulatory requirements.
